Overview of the Eruption
On May 18, 1980, Mount St. Helens erupted violently, releasing ash, gases, and pyroclastic flows. The eruption was one of the most powerful in U.S. history, resulting in the collapse of the volcano’s north flank. The event drastically altered the landscape and had immediate effects on nearby communities.
Impact on Local Communities
Several towns located near Mount St. Helens experienced significant damage. The ash fall affected agriculture, infrastructure, and health. Many residents were forced to evacuate, and some communities faced long-term economic challenges due to the destruction of farmland and businesses.
The eruption also caused loss of life; 57 people died, including scientists, residents, and rescue workers. The event highlighted the importance of monitoring volcanic activity and establishing safety protocols for at-risk communities.
Environmental and Long-term Effects
The eruption drastically changed the local environment. The landscape was reshaped by lava flows and ash deposits. Forests were destroyed, and new landforms emerged. Over time, the area has seen ecological recovery, with new plant and animal life colonizing the region.
Efforts to restore and monitor the area continue, providing valuable data for volcanic hazard management and community resilience planning.
